Many geological formations consist of crystalline rock that have very low matrix permeability but allow flow through an interconnected network of fractures. Understanding the flow of groundwater through such rocks is important in considering disposal of radioactive waste in underground repositories. Discrete fracture network (DFN) model simulations, where a fracture network can have a natural heterogeneity, is one of the most effective approaches in fluid flow analyses for naturally fractured and enhanced geothermal reservoirs.
